首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用更新触发器更新另一个表?

在云计算领域,使用更新触发器更新另一个表是一种常见的数据库操作。更新触发器是一种数据库对象,它可以在一个表的数据发生更新时自动触发并执行一系列定义好的操作,其中包括更新另一个表的数据。

使用更新触发器更新另一个表的步骤如下:

  1. 创建触发器:首先,需要创建一个触发器对象,并将其与需要触发的表相关联。触发器可以在数据库管理系统中使用SQL语句进行创建。例如,在MySQL数据库中,可以使用CREATE TRIGGER语句创建触发器。
  2. 定义触发条件:在创建触发器时,需要定义触发器的触发条件。这些条件可以是INSERT、UPDATE或DELETE语句中的特定列的值发生变化。例如,可以定义当某个表的特定列的值发生变化时触发触发器。
  3. 编写触发器逻辑:在触发器中,可以编写一系列的SQL语句来更新另一个表的数据。这些SQL语句可以包括INSERT、UPDATE或DELETE语句,用于更新目标表的数据。
  4. 测试触发器:在编写完触发器逻辑后,可以进行测试以确保触发器能够按预期工作。可以通过手动更新表中的数据来触发触发器,并验证目标表中的数据是否被正确更新。

需要注意的是,使用更新触发器更新另一个表时,应谨慎考虑触发器的性能影响和数据一致性。触发器的逻辑应尽量简洁高效,避免对大量数据进行操作,以免影响系统的性能。

在腾讯云的数据库产品中,可以使用云数据库MySQL、云数据库MariaDB等来支持触发器的创建和使用。具体的产品介绍和使用文档可以参考腾讯云官方网站的相关页面。

参考链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2分49秒

EDI 证书即将过期!如何更新?

9分5秒

10.MySQL锁之使用一个更新的SQL语句完成判断及更新

5分20秒

使用Groovy metaclass进行Java热更新演示

5分34秒

07_数据库存储测试_更新表数据.avi

3分15秒

如何更新Python第三方库?1行命令搞定

10分25秒

19-尚硅谷-在Eclipse中使用Git-更新本地库

6分26秒

30-尚硅谷-在Idea中使用Git-更新本地库

13分11秒

21. 尚硅谷_佟刚_JDBC_使用 DBUtils 进行更新操作.wmv

13分11秒

21. 尚硅谷_佟刚_JDBC_使用 DBUtils 进行更新操作.wmv

4分35秒

20_尚硅谷_硅谷直聘_测试使用mongoose操作数据库_更新.avi

1分21秒

11、mysql系列之许可更新及对象搜索

1分32秒

4、hhdbcs许可更新指导

领券